Flying from Abu Dhabi International Airport (AUH) to London: what you need to know
The average duration of a direct flight from Abu Dhabi International Airport to London is 6 hours 59 minutes.
London is 4 hours behind Abu Dhabi, where Abu Dhabi International Airport is located. London operates on the UTC+0 timezone.
With 49 weekly flights between the two airports, Abu Dhabi International Airport (AUH) to London Heathrow Airport (LHR) is the busiest route. Etihad Airways operates the earliest flight at 02:05. If you'd like to make the most of your day before you fly, the latest flight from AUH to LHR is with Etihad Airways at 14:25.
To ensure you get on your flight from AUH to London, leave enough time to check in and drop off your luggage. Turning up two hours before international departures and one hour before domestic flights is the standard rule.
You'll likely experience longer queues in popular months like August and other peak periods. Arriving up to four hours in advance for international flights and two hours for a domestic departure is a good idea.

When travelling to United Kingdom for tourism purposes, you'll need an ETA if you have a passport from United Arab Emirates. However, visa rules are subject to change and you may need further documentation depending on the purpose and length of your trip. Always check the most up-to-date guidelines before booking your cheap ticket from Abu Dhabi International Airport to London.
Travelling from central Abu Dhabi to AUH takes around 1 hour and 28 minutes on public transport. If you drive, ride-share or get a cab, you'll cover the 32 kilometres in 25 minutes or so, depending on traffic.

Airports in London
London Heathrow Airport (LHR)
London Heathrow Airport (LHR) is around 31 kilometres from central London. With your own car rental or if you're catching a cab, the drive is about 57 minutes.
It typically takes 1 hour and 1 minute to get there by public transport.

London Gatwick Airport (LGW)
London Gatwick Airport (LGW) is about 80 kilometres from central London. After your flight from Abu Dhabi International Airport to London, it'll take you around 1 hour and 19 minutes to get to the heart of the city in a cab or ride-share.
If you're travelling on public transport, it'll take approximately 1 hour and 26 minutes.

Best time to go to London
It's time to choose your dates for your flight from Abu Dhabi International Airport to London. July is the most popular month to visit London. If you like a quieter vibe, go in February.
Lock in your flight from Abu Dhabi International Airport to London for July to experience the city during its warmest month. Expect temperatures to range from 11ºC to 26ºC.
For cooler conditions, search for a cheap flight from AUH to London in January when temperatures average between 0ºC and 9ºC.
